The authorities say the rising cost of children's social care is heaping pressure on their finances.
Warrington Council said it was "increasingly difficult" to achieve a balanced budget, with children's services costs expected to be about 29% over budget.
Sarah Hall, cabinet member for children's services, said: "There are not enough placements [for children] of the right kind, in the right places, and affordability of suitable placements has increased significantly." Neighbouring Cheshire West and Chester Council said its children's services are set to have a £12.4m overspend.
It added there has also been more high-cost residential placements, with 15 placements currently costing more than £10,000 per week.
